Rhinecanthus verrucosus
Details
Sufflamen fraenatus
Balistes stellaris
Halichoeres claudia
Thalassoma lutescens
Halichoeres radiatus
Diproctacanthus xanthurus
Paracheilinus octotaenia
Labropsis xanthonota
Novaculichthys taeniourus
Thalassoma hebraicum
Halichoeres chierchiae
Pseudojuloides cerasinus
Thalassoma quinquevittatum
Halichoeres chloropterus
Halichoeres biocellatus
Coris flavovittata
Halichoeres leucoxanthus
Cheilinus Trilobatus
Halichoeres hortulanus
Halichoeres melanurus
Thalassoma rueppellii
Pseudojuloides severnsi
Macropharyngodon meleagris
Clepticus parrae
Choerodon fasciatus
Cheilio inermis
Halichoeres cyanocephalus
Halichoeres garnoti
Anampses meleagrides
Cheilinus oxycephalus
Anampses twistii
Thalassoma lunare
Coris aygula
Novaculichthys macrolepidotus
Cheilinus abudjubbe